Enhancing Group Travel with Strong Connections

Advantages of Strong Connections in Group Travel

Group travel can be an exciting and enriching experience for everyone involved, but it can also be challenging. One of the most significant challenges is building strong connections between members of the group. When individuals feel connected to their travel companions, they are more likely to enjoy the experience, work together effectively, and develop lifelong friendships. This article will explore the importance of strong connections in group travel and provide tips on how to enhance those connections before, during, and after the trip.

Building Strong Connections Before Departure

Before departing, it is essential to build strong connections between group members. One way to do this is by organizing pre-trip meetings or activities. These meetings can help establish a shared vision of the trip and create opportunities for members to get to know each other. Activities could include team-building exercises, group dinners, or even a scavenger hunt.

Another way to build connections is by creating a private social media group where members can communicate and get to know each other before the trip. This can be particularly helpful for people who are shy or introverted, as it provides a low-pressure way to connect with others. Members can share photos, ask questions, and get to know each other’s interests and backgrounds.

Activities That Encourage Bonding and Teamwork

Once the trip begins, it’s important to continue building connections through activities that encourage bonding and teamwork. For example, group members could participate in a cooking class together, go on a hike or bike ride, or take a group tour of a local attraction. These activities provide opportunities to work together, share experiences, and create memories.

Another activity that can help build relationships is a facilitated discussion or sharing circle. During these sessions, members can share their thoughts and feelings about the trip, discuss any challenges they may be facing, and offer support and encouragement to each other. These discussions can be particularly helpful for people who are feeling homesick or overwhelmed by the travel experience.

Effective Communication Strategies During Travel

Effective communication is essential for building strong connections during group travel. It’s important to establish clear communication channels and expectations before the trip begins. This could include setting up a group chat or email list, outlining the best times for communication, and establishing protocols for handling emergencies or unexpected events.

During the trip, it’s important to continue to communicate effectively. This might mean checking in with each other regularly, sharing what you’re feeling or experiencing, and being open to feedback and suggestions from others. It’s also important to be respectful of each other’s boundaries and needs, particularly when it comes to personal space and downtime.

Maintaining Connections After the Trip

Maintaining connections after the trip is just as important as building them before and during the trip. One way to do this is by organizing a post-trip reunion or get-together. This could be a dinner, a party, or even a weekend retreat. The goal is to provide an opportunity for members to reconnect, share their experiences, and continue building relationships.

Another way to maintain connections is by sharing photos, videos, and memories from the trip. Social media is a great tool for this, as it allows members to share their experiences with each other and stay connected even when they are far apart. It’s also helpful to schedule regular check-ins or calls with each other, to keep the lines of communication open and maintain the friendships that were formed during the trip.
